I was recommended to go to this "hole in the wall" place for brunch and boy am I thankful for the tip! I walked in by "The Bistro Garden" and saw a line forming at the opposite door by the cash register. I followed suit and waited for my turn to order. I advised the nice young lady at the register that it was my first time and she was happy to tell me the process; look at the menu (which is posted outside on the door and plenty to hold in line), order at the register, take your number to whatever seat you wish, and await your delicious food! I wanted to order the Bistro Benedict but the hollandaise was not available, so I asked what her favorite was and she offered me either the biscuits and gravy or the avocado toast (along with a special avocado toast available today), I ordered the biscuits and gravy with scrambled eggs and cheese added along with a hot Americano with a splash of almond milk. Painted the register and made my way to the condiments bar to grab a complimentary cup of water and Cholula, so I was prepared to douse my biscuits and gravy when it arrived. I made my way outside and sat at a shaded table near the Bistro Garden and almost immediately my coffee arrived. I enjoyed watching hummingbirds drink from the fountain as I sipped my coffee. It didn't take long for my breakfast to show up and I was not disappointed by the portion and the flavor was perfect! All and all, a perfect brunch experience!

Update- went March 2023 met friends there, not our pick. Place was crowded. We sat for 30min before they cleared previous ppl’s plates. All we ordered were coffees and couple of us got muffins and one kid got cinnamon roll, which she tossed. The bakery items tasted like freezer burn ya know when flavors get weird. The coffees were really good even decaf, we would go back ONLY for coffee. The girls working seemed slightly friendlier, yay for progress. Very disappointed. Went 2022 and the girls at register didn’t greet or look at customers ordering. Food came out quickly and looked ok but we each had a few bites and left, which we’ve never both done. Potatoes and eggs although cooked well had a slight fishy taste, how does that happen? The bacon was paper thin, seriously but at least that had a bacon flavor. Biscuit was dry and tasted like they used different type margarine, not butter. Fruit was ripe, best taste and only thing I finished. Spouse got turkey burrito and said it was weird because they used deli turkey, and left food also. The girl who brought coffee was nice but the one who dropped off food seemed bothered when asked for condiment. Tables were not cleaned.
